Avatar billede benneharli Juniormester
19. september 2012 - 14:43 Der er 3 kommentarer og
1 løsning

Net.Mail content description og disposition

Hejsa

Jeg har lavet et program der sender nogle vedhæftede filer via mail.

Mit problem er, at jeg mangler Content-Description og Content-Disposition. De bliver ikke tilføjet i mailen fra mit program.

Nogen bud på hvordan jeg får fikset det?

Fra mit program (som det ikke skal være):
Content-Type: application/octet-stream; name="Data logger.csv"
Content-Transfer-Encoding: base64

Fra Outlook (som det skal være):
Content-Type: application/octet-stream;    name="Data logger.csv"
Content-Transfer-Encoding: base64
Content-Description: Data logger.csv
Content-Disposition: attachment;filename="Data logger.csv"
Avatar billede benneharli Juniormester
19. september 2012 - 15:11 #1
Tror jeg har disposistion delen...

            Dim attach As New Attachment(FilePath) 'create the attachment
            Dim dispo As New ContentDisposition
            dispo.DispositionType = "attachment; filename = """ & Path.GetFileName(FilePath) & """"
            attach.ContentDisposition.DispositionType = dispo.DispositionType

            mail.Attachments.Add(attach) 'add the attachment

Hvad med description?
Avatar billede arne_v Ekspert
20. september 2012 - 01:36 #2
Den er ikke understoettet.

Du kan:
- leve med det (jeg tror ikke at den har nogen funktionel betydning)
- lave noget low level kode som selv saetter headere
Avatar billede benneharli Juniormester
20. september 2012 - 08:42 #3
Kan du give et eksempel på hvordan jeg kunne smide det ind? Mener heller ikke det betyder det store, men det er et krav :-(
Avatar billede arne_v Ekspert
21. september 2012 - 03:08 #4
jeg kunne maaske lave et eksempel i weekenden ....
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Kurser inden for grundlæggende programmering

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ester